If your gas oven is in need of a good cleaning but you don’t have a lot of time, here is a quick and easy way to get the job done. First, remove the racks from the oven and put them in the sink. Then, spray the inside of the oven with a all-purpose cleaner. Be sure to get the cleaner into all of the nooks and crannies. Next, take a damp rag and wipe down the inside of the oven. You may need to use a little elbow grease to get all of the dirt and grime off. Finally, put the racks back in the oven and you’re all done!

Assuming one would like to know the importance of learning how to clean a gas oven quickly: There are many reasons why it is important to learn how to clean a gas oven quickly. One of the most important reasons is that a dirty oven can be a fire hazard. When food and grease build up on the oven walls and bottom, it can easily ignite and cause a fire. Additionally, a dirty oven can also lead to poor cooking performance. Food can stick to the walls and bottom of the oven, and it can also produce smoke and odors. Therefore, it is important to learn how to clean a gas oven quickly and safely in order to avoid these potential hazards.

How Do You Get A Really Dirty Oven Clean?
There are a few ways to get a really dirty oven clean. One way is to use a commercial oven cleaner. Another way is to make a paste out of baking soda and water and apply it to the oven. Let it sit for a while, then scrub it off.
